Types of Headphones
When looking for the best headphones, it is crucial to acknowledge the different types, each designed for specific uses and preferences. Below is a breakdown of the main headphone types:
Over-Ear Headphones
- Attributes: Larger ear cups that encompass the ears, offering fantastic sound isolation.
- Pros: Excellent sound quality, comfy for long-term use, remarkable sound cancellation.
- Cons: Bulkier and less portable than other types.
On-Ear Headphones
- Qualities: Smaller than over-ear designs; rest on the ears.
- Pros: Lightweight, portable, and often more budget friendly.
- Cons: Less sound seclusion and might become uncomfortable during extended usage.
In-Ear Headphones (Earbuds)
- Characteristics: Fit straight in the ear canal, frequently geared up with silicone or foam pointers.
- Pros: Highly portable, good passive noise seclusion, many models feature a microphone.
- Cons: Can trigger discomfort for some users over extended periods; sound quality can differ.
Wireless Headphones
- Attributes: Use Bluetooth technology to connect devices without wires.
- Pros: Great for active lifestyles, liberty of movement, typically equipped with sophisticated functions.
- Cons: Require battery charging; might experience connectivity problems.
Noise-Cancelling Headphones
- Qualities: Reduce ambient noise through sound-cancellation innovation.
- Pros: Ideal for regular tourists and loud environments; can boost sound quality.
- Cons: Generally more expensive and might require batteries.

Factors to Consider When Buying Headphones
When thinking about which headphones to purchase, buyers ought to take several factors into account:
Sound Quality: Look for headphones with a balanced noise profile and good clarity across different frequencies.
Convenience: Ensure that the headphones fit well and are comfy for extended usage. This may depend upon ear shape and size.
Battery Life: For wireless designs, battery life and charging capabilities are important aspects.
Portability: If traveling often, think about how quickly the headphones can be packed and handled the go.
Extra Features: Features such as sound cancellation, sturdiness, and combination with voice assistants might also influence buying choices.
